OHNS (Oil Hardening Non-Shrinking) steel is a high-carbon tool steel known for its excellent hardness, wear resistance, and dimensional stability during heat treatment. It is commonly used in applications such as dies, punches, and cutting tools due to its ability to withstand high-stress conditions without compromising its integrity.

Main characteristics and applications

Medium alloyed cold work steel with good hardening capacity, high wear resistance, dimensionally stable during heat treatment.
Its applications are small tools for cutting and punching, shear knives, thread rolling tools, measuring tools, wood working tools.

Critical points

Ac1 740 °C
Ac3 770 °C
Ms 215 °C

Production technology

EAF – LF – VD – Forging – Heat treatment +A

US specification

In according to standard EN10228-3 Class 4 and standard SEP 1921 Class E/e

Delivery condition

WW.NR. 1.2510 is delivered in annealed condition, with hardness max 230 HB (21 HRC).

100MnCrW4 / O-1 · Oil Hardening Tool Steel
100MnCrW4 / O-1 · OIL HARDENING TOOL STEEL Cold work · Oil hardening grade

Comparable standards

DIN W.Nr AFNOR AISI/ASTM JIS
100MnCrW4 1.2510 95MnWCr5 O-1 SKS3

Chemical composition (typical; in weight %)

C Si Mn P (Max) S (Max) Cr W V
0.90-1.05 0.15-0.35 1.00-1.20 0.035 0.035 0.50-0.70 0.50-0.70 0.05-0.15
PHYSICAL & THERMAL PROPERTIES reference values

Physical properties

Property 20°C 100°C 500°C
Thermal expansion coefficient (10⁻⁶/K) 11.4 11.7 12.7
Thermal conductivity (W/m·K) 29.9 30.1 31.2
Young's modulus (kN/mm²) 212 209 175

Heat treatment

Treatment Temperature (°C) Holding Time Cooling Comments
Annealing 700 – 720 Min. 2 min/mm Furnace to 600°C, then air
Stress relieving 600 – 650 Min. 2 min/mm Air or furnace
Hardening 790 – 820 Min. 1 min/mm Oil or pressure gas (vacuum)
Material Summary

Type: Oil hardening cold work tool steel

Density: ~7.85 g/cm³

Hardness (annealed): ≤ 230 HB

Hardness (hardened & tempered): 58-64 HRC

Key Characteristics: Good wear resistance, excellent dimensional stability during hardening, good machinability

Typical Applications: Punches, dies, cutting tools, gauges, mandrels, forming tools
